XML 45 R34.htm IDEA: XBRL DOCUMENT v3.5.0.2
Business Combinations - Components of Identifiable Intangible Assets and Estimated Useful Lives (Detail)
$ in Thousands
6 Months Ended
Jun. 30, 2016
USD ($)
Finite-Lived Intangible Assets [Line Items]  
Total intangible assets subject to amortization $ 47,200
Customer Relationships [Member]  
Finite-Lived Intangible Assets [Line Items]  
Estimated useful lives 13 years
Total intangible assets subject to amortization $ 42,600
Developed Technology [Member]  
Finite-Lived Intangible Assets [Line Items]  
Estimated useful lives 5 years
Total intangible assets subject to amortization $ 3,700
Trade Names [Member]  
Finite-Lived Intangible Assets [Line Items]  
Estimated useful lives 6 years
Total intangible assets subject to amortization $ 900